2. How We Handle Payments & Tickets
We do not store your sensitive financial data on our servers. We partner with industry-leading, PCI-compliant payment providers to ensure your transactions are secure.
-
Paystack & Yoco: When you pay for a membership or buy merchandise, these partners process your payment. They collect your credit card or banking details to complete the transaction. We only receive confirmation of payment and the basic contact info needed to fulfil your order.
-
Quicket: For our events, we use Quicket for ticketing. When you book a seat, they collect your information to issue your ticket and manage the guest list. As the event organiser, we have access to this attendee list to ensure you get into the event and receive relevant updates.

4. Legal Basis for Processing
In line with POPIA, we process your data based on:
-
Consent: You gave us permission when you signed up or registered.
-
Contract: We need the data to deliver the service or event ticket you purchased.
-
Legitimate Interest: To improve the Suits & Sneakers experience and grow our community in a way that is reasonable and expected.
